Understanding AIMP Skin Editor
The AIMP Skin Editor is a powerful tool that enables users to design and modify skins for the AIMP music player. Skins are essentially the visual interface of the player, and they can significantly enhance your listening experience by making the interface more appealing and user-friendly. With the Skin Editor, you can change colors, layouts, and even add custom graphics to create a unique look that reflects your personality.
Getting Started with AIMP Skin Editor
Before diving into skin creation, it’s essential to familiarize yourself with the AIMP Skin Editor interface. Here are some initial steps to get you started:
- Download and Install AIMP: If you haven’t already, download the AIMP player from the official website and install it on your computer.
- Access the Skin Editor: Open AIMP, go to the “Tools” menu, and select “Skin Editor.” This will launch the editor, where you can start creating or modifying skins.
- Explore Existing Skins: Before creating your own, take a look at the existing skins available in the AIMP community. This can provide inspiration and help you understand the possibilities.
Tips for Creating Stunning Skins
Creating a skin that stands out requires a blend of creativity and technical know-how. Here are some tips to help you design impressive skins using the AIMP Skin Editor:
1. Choose a Theme
Decide on a theme for your skin. Whether you prefer a minimalist design, a vibrant color palette, or a retro look, having a clear theme will guide your design choices. Consider the mood you want to evoke while listening to music.
2. Utilize Layers
The AIMP Skin Editor allows you to work with layers, similar to graphic design software. Use layers to separate different elements of your skin, such as buttons, backgrounds, and text. This will make it easier to edit and adjust individual components without affecting the entire design.
3. Experiment with Colors
Color plays a crucial role in the overall aesthetic of your skin. Use complementary colors to create a harmonious look, or opt for contrasting colors to make certain elements pop. The color wheel can be a helpful tool in selecting the right shades.
4. Incorporate Custom Graphics
Adding custom graphics can elevate your skin to the next level. You can create your own images or use royalty-free graphics from online resources. Ensure that the graphics align with your theme and enhance the user experience.
5. Test Your Skin
Once you’ve designed your skin, it’s essential to test it within the AIMP player. Check for usability, ensuring that buttons are easily accessible and that the text is legible. Make adjustments as needed to improve functionality and aesthetics.
